Public Employees Retirement System of Ohio Sells 3,684 Shares of Teradyne, Inc. (NASDAQ:TER)

Teradyne logo with Computer and Technology background

Public Employees Retirement System of Ohio trimmed its position in shares of Teradyne, Inc. (NASDAQ:TER - Free Report) by 6.0%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 57,421 shares of the company's stock after selling 3,684 shares during the quarter. Public Employees Retirement System of Ohio's holdings in Teradyne were worth $7,230,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Other large investors also recently modified their holdings of the company. Compass Financial Services Inc acquired a new position in Teradyne during the 4th quarter valued at about $33,000. Strategic Investment Solutions Inc. IL purchased a new stake in shares of Teradyne in the fourth quarter worth approximately $34,000. AllSquare Wealth Management LLC lifted its holdings in shares of Teradyne by 200.0% in the fourth quarter. AllSquare Wealth Management LLC now owns 300 shares of the company's stock valued at $38,000 after purchasing an additional 200 shares in the last quarter. Manchester Capital Management LLC boosted its position in shares of Teradyne by 264.0% during the fourth quarter. Manchester Capital Management LLC now owns 313 shares of the company's stock valued at $39,000 after buying an additional 227 shares during the last quarter. Finally, Murphy & Mullick Capital Management Corp purchased a new position in shares of Teradyne during the fourth quarter valued at approximately $45,000. 99.77% of the stock is currently owned by institutional investors.

Analyst Ratings Changes

Several equities analysts have weighed in on the company. Susquehanna dropped their price objective on Teradyne from $155.00 to $133.00 and set a "positive" rating on the stock in a research note on Wednesday, April 30th. Vertical Research assumed coverage on shares of Teradyne in a report on Friday, March 7th. They issued a "buy" rating and a $135.00 target price for the company. UBS Group set a $130.00 price target on shares of Teradyne and gave the company a "buy" rating in a research report on Wednesday, March 12th. KeyCorp reaffirmed a "sector weight" rating on shares of Teradyne in a research report on Thursday, April 17th. Finally, Citigroup decreased their price objective on shares of Teradyne from $130.00 to $100.00 and set a "buy" rating for the company in a research note on Wednesday, March 12th. Two anal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, four have issued a hold rating, ten have assigned a buy rating and one has assigned a strong buy rating to the company's st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, Teradyne currently has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us target price of $114.67.

Teradyne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 TER traded up $0.73 during trading on Thursday, reaching $80.98. 1,803,105 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 2,595,244. The stock has a market capitalization of $12.99 billion, a P/E ratio of 24.32,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.83 and a beta of 1.70. Teradyne, Inc. has a 52-week low of $65.77 and a 52-week high of $163.21. The company has a 50-day moving average of $77.45 and a 200-day moving average of $102.59.

Teradyne (NASDAQ:TER -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Monday, April 28th. The company reported $0.75 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.61 by $0.14. The business had revenue of $685.70 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$680.54 million. Teradyne had a net margin of 19.23% and a return on equity of 19.08%. The company's revenue was up 14.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$0.51 earnings per share. Analysts expect that Teradyne, Inc. will post 3.88 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Teradyne Dividend Announcement

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 13th. Shareholders of record on Thursday, May 22nd will be issued a dividend of $0.12 per share. This represents a $0.48 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.59%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, May 22nd. Teradyne's payout ratio is presently 13.56%.

Teradyne declared that its Board of Directors has approved a stock buyback plan on Monday, April 28th that permits the company to repurchase $1.00 billion in shares. This repurchase authorization permits the company to repurchase up to 8.1% of its shares through open market purchases. Shares repurchase plans are often an indication that the company's board of directors believes its shares are undervalued.

Teradyne Company Profile

Teradyne, Inc designs, develops, manufactures, and sells automated test systems and robotics products worldwide. It operates through four segments; Semiconductor Test, System Test, Robotics, and Wireless Test. The Semiconductor Test segment offers products and services for wafer level and device package testing of semiconductor devices in automotive, industrial, communications, consumer, smartphones, cloud, computer and electronic game, and other applications.
